Scottish Bran Scones Recipe

Easy, tasty Scottish bran scones recipe. Made to a traditional family recipe and best served with butter and home made jam.

Ingredients

  • 225 g self-raising flour*
  • 2 teaspoon baking powder
  • 20 g caster sugar
  • 2 tablespoon wheat bran
  • 25 g butter cut into small cubes
  • 75 ml skimmed milk

Instructions

  • Pre-heat oven to 200C fan.
  • Sieve the flour, baking powder and caster sugar into mixing bowl.
  • Add the wheat bran.
  • Add the butter cubes to the mixing bowl and using your fingertips rub the butter into the flour mixture to form a breadcrumb mixture.
  • Gradually add the milk, mixing into the flour mixture to form a light elastic dough.
  • Roll out the dough on a lightly floured surface to about 1cm thick and then using a round 2"-3"/5cm - 7.5cm pastry cutter, cut out the scones one by one.
  • Place the scones on a lightly greased baking tray and brush the tops lightly with milk,
  • Bake in the oven for approximately 10 - 15 minutes. Check they are cooked before removing by inserting a skewer / toothpick into the middle of a scone, which should come out clean if they are ready.

Notes

*If you don't have self-raising flour mix together 225g plain flour and 1 tbsp. baking powder as a substitute.
To make gluten free scones, substitute the plain flour here for gluten free flour.
